High school students struggle to understand what constitutes legitimate research versus science fair projects

High school students preparing for competitions like ISEF don't know how their work compares to actual undergraduate or professional research, making it difficult to assess quality, identify gaps, and improve their projects. Current resources don't clearly explain the methodological and rigor differences between high school science fair projects and real academic research, leaving students confused about standards and unable to self-evaluate effectively.
